My favourite style of food is probably Chinese. Although I like Vegetables, they aren't my food, but there's just something different about Veggies all wrapped up in a Spring Roll. These are available in the freezer section. A box of these cost £1 and you get this on the Asda 5 items for £4 deal, so technically 80p if you buy in bulk (which I always do - hey! got to get the most out of my money after all!) The packaging is alright. It is a cardboard box and it is a light blue colour.
